Tűzfalat telepíteni telefonra a legnagyobb hülyeség. – Gondoltam mindaddig, míg nem lett Androidos készülékem. A kis drága ugyanis havi majd 1Gb adatforgalmat generál amiből 100Mb környékén van az általam kezdeményezett web böngészés, levélolvasás. Így jogosan merült fel bennem, hogy ki “beszél el” 8-900 megát havonta?
Sajnos a NetCounter ( http://www.androlib.com/android.application.net-jaqpot-netcounter-qDj.aspx ) bár kiváló adatforgalom számoló, de általa nem tudom meg, hol folyik el az a sok mega, és nem találtam eddig olyan nyomkövetőt, mely segítene a problémámon (kommentekben várom az ötleteket).
Így jutottam oda, hogy ha már nem logolhatom a forgalmazókat, akkor inkább letiltok mindenkit a netről, és majd azoknak adok sávszélt, akik szerintem jogosan sírnak utánam. Ez pedig klasszikus tűzfal feladat.
Némi keresés után meg is találtam a nekem tetsző alkalmazást a Droidwall képében. ( http://www.androlib.com/android.application.com-googlecode-droidwall-jDxB.aspx ) Előnye, hogy a telepített alkalmazásokat egytől-egyig felismeri, a szabályok épülhetnek a White list alapon – tehát amit kijelölök az kap engedélyt, vagy Black list alapon, ahol a kijelöltek kerülnek tiltásra.
A beállítása, üzemeltetése pofonegyszerű. Tapasztalatom szerint használatával 3-5Mb/napra tudtam csökkenteni az adatforgalmam.
Végezetül itt az általam javasolt minimális White list:
(Applications running as root)
Browser
Calendar Storage, Calendar
Certificate service
DCS Utility Component
DRM Protected Content Storage
Gmail
GmailStorage
Google Maps
Google Talk
HTC search widget
Mail
Market
Messenger
Updater
Weather
YouTube